About

ES Newlands is a scholar working on Surgery,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, ES Newlands has authored 38 papers receiving a total of 1.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Surgery, 9 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 8 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in ES Newlands's work include Testicular diseases and treatments (11 papers), Gestational Trophoblastic Disease Studies (6 papers) and Neuroblastoma Research and Treatments (5 papers). ES Newlands is often cited by papers focused on Testicular diseases and treatments (11 papers), Gestational Trophoblastic Disease Studies (6 papers) and Neuroblastoma Research and Treatments (5 papers). ES Newlands coll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Denmark and Canada. ES Newlands's co-authors include Stephen R. Wedge, Gordon Rustin, Richard H. J. Beǵent, B. McQuade, G.J.S. Rustin, Stuart Kaye, R.T.D. Oliver, L. Holden, Martin H.N. Tattersall and Michael Jarman and has published in prestigious journals such as The Lancet, Journal of Clinical Oncology and The Journal of Urology.
